NEET PG 2025 Cutoff Determining Factors
Some factors that affect the NEET PG Cut Off are the number of candidates, the level of difficulty of the examination, and the availability of seats in postgraduate medical courses. The following factors will be taken into consideration by the authorities while preparing the cutoff of NEET PG 2025:
- Total number of applicants who apply for theNEET PG Application Form.
- Difficulty level of the exam.
- Performance of the candidates in the written examination.
- Previous year cutoff trends.
- Seat Availability.

NEET PG 2024 Cutoff Scores
NEET PG cut-off marks of previous years give a proper idea to the aspirants so that they may have an estimation about their selection in the ensuing session. Following is the analysis of NEET PG 2024 Cut Off Percentile:
NEET PG 2024 Qualifying Percentile and Cutoff Scores
Category | NEET PG 2024 Qualifying Percentile | NEET PG 2024 Cutoff Scores | NEET PG 2023 Cutoff Scores |
Unreserved (UR) | 50th percentile | TBA | 291 |
SC/ST/OBC | 40th percentile | TBA | 257 |
UR PWD | 45th percentile | TBA | 274 |

NEET PG 2025 Cutoff FAQs
Ques. What is the NEET PG 2025 cutoff?
Ans. The NEET PG 2025 cutoff is the minimum score a candidate must obtain to qualify for admission into postgraduate medical programs in India.
Ques. How is the cutoff for NEET PG 2025 determined?
Ans. The cutoff depends on various criteria, such as the level of difficulty of the examination, the number of applicants who appeared for the test, and the available seats. This is not uniform for all categories.
Ques. What can be expected of the NEET PG 2025 cutoff?
Ans. Cut-off points for general categories are going to be at the 50th percentile while for SC/ST/OBC categories it is at the 40th percentile. The cut-off will be declared after the test.
Ques. How can I get the information about the NEET PG 2025 cutoff?
Ans. The official cutoff for NEET PG 2025 will be released by NBE on their website after the declaration of results.
Ques. What are the implications of failing to reach the NEET PG 2025 cutoff?
Ans. The candidates, if they are below the cutoff marks, would not be allowed to go for counseling. In future, they would have to sit for the exam again or might be considered for DNB courses.
